Lines Matching refs:mod

119 	u32 mod = readl(i2s->addr + I2SMOD);  in is_slave()  local
120 return (mod & (1 << i2s->variant_regs->mss_off)) ? true : false; in is_slave()
249 u32 mod = readl(i2s->addr + I2SMOD); in set_rfs() local
252 mod &= ~(i2s->variant_regs->rfs_mask << rfs_shift); in set_rfs()
256 mod |= (EXYNOS7_MOD_RCLK_192FS << rfs_shift); in set_rfs()
259 mod |= (EXYNOS7_MOD_RCLK_96FS << rfs_shift); in set_rfs()
262 mod |= (EXYNOS7_MOD_RCLK_128FS << rfs_shift); in set_rfs()
265 mod |= (EXYNOS7_MOD_RCLK_64FS << rfs_shift); in set_rfs()
268 mod |= (MOD_RCLK_768FS << rfs_shift); in set_rfs()
271 mod |= (MOD_RCLK_512FS << rfs_shift); in set_rfs()
274 mod |= (MOD_RCLK_384FS << rfs_shift); in set_rfs()
277 mod |= (MOD_RCLK_256FS << rfs_shift); in set_rfs()
281 writel(mod, i2s->addr + I2SMOD); in set_rfs()
307 u32 mod = readl(i2s->addr + I2SMOD); in set_bfs() local
317 mod &= ~(i2s->variant_regs->bfs_mask << bfs_shift); in set_bfs()
321 mod |= (MOD_BCLK_48FS << bfs_shift); in set_bfs()
324 mod |= (MOD_BCLK_32FS << bfs_shift); in set_bfs()
327 mod |= (MOD_BCLK_24FS << bfs_shift); in set_bfs()
330 mod |= (MOD_BCLK_16FS << bfs_shift); in set_bfs()
333 mod |= (EXYNOS5420_MOD_BCLK_64FS << bfs_shift); in set_bfs()
336 mod |= (EXYNOS5420_MOD_BCLK_96FS << bfs_shift); in set_bfs()
339 mod |= (EXYNOS5420_MOD_BCLK_128FS << bfs_shift); in set_bfs()
342 mod |= (EXYNOS5420_MOD_BCLK_192FS << bfs_shift); in set_bfs()
345 mod |= (EXYNOS5420_MOD_BCLK_256FS << bfs_shift); in set_bfs()
352 writel(mod, i2s->addr + I2SMOD); in set_bfs()
375 u32 mod = readl(addr + I2SMOD) & ~(3 << txr_off); in i2s_txctrl() local
390 mod |= 2 << txr_off; in i2s_txctrl()
392 mod |= 0 << txr_off; in i2s_txctrl()
410 mod |= 1 << txr_off; in i2s_txctrl()
415 writel(mod, addr + I2SMOD); in i2s_txctrl()
425 u32 mod = readl(addr + I2SMOD) & ~(3 << txr_off); in i2s_rxctrl() local
432 mod |= 2 << txr_off; in i2s_rxctrl()
434 mod |= 1 << txr_off; in i2s_rxctrl()
440 mod |= 0 << txr_off; in i2s_rxctrl()
445 writel(mod, addr + I2SMOD); in i2s_rxctrl()
482 u32 mod, mask, val = 0; in i2s_set_sysclk() local
486 mod = readl(i2s->addr + I2SMOD); in i2s_set_sysclk()
503 && !(mod & cdcon_mask)) || in i2s_set_sysclk()
505 && (mod & cdcon_mask))))) { in i2s_set_sysclk()
529 if ((clk_id && !(mod & rsrc_mask)) || in i2s_set_sysclk()
530 (!clk_id && (mod & rsrc_mask))) { in i2s_set_sysclk()
558 } else if ((!clk_id && (mod & rsrc_mask)) in i2s_set_sysclk()
559 || (clk_id && !(mod & rsrc_mask))) { in i2s_set_sysclk()
579 mod = readl(i2s->addr + I2SMOD); in i2s_set_sysclk()
580 mod = (mod & ~mask) | val; in i2s_set_sysclk()
581 writel(mod, i2s->addr + I2SMOD); in i2s_set_sysclk()
592 u32 mod, tmp = 0; in i2s_set_fmt() local
654 mod = readl(i2s->addr + I2SMOD); in i2s_set_fmt()
660 ((mod & (sdf_mask | lrp_rlow | mod_slave)) != tmp)) { in i2s_set_fmt()
667 mod &= ~(sdf_mask | lrp_rlow | mod_slave); in i2s_set_fmt()
668 mod |= tmp; in i2s_set_fmt()
669 writel(mod, i2s->addr + I2SMOD); in i2s_set_fmt()
679 u32 mod, mask = 0, val = 0; in i2s_hw_params() local
750 mod = readl(i2s->addr + I2SMOD); in i2s_hw_params()
751 mod = (mod & ~mask) | val; in i2s_hw_params()
752 writel(mod, i2s->addr + I2SMOD); in i2s_hw_params()